Step 1: Find the measure of the angle across from the 40° angle:
- It appears that the traversal intersecting lines m and n make them parallel.
- When two straight lines intersect, they create vertical angles, which are two angles opposite each other.
- Vertical angles are always congruent and thus equal.
- The traversal intersects line m and thus the 40° angle and angle opposite it are vertical angles.
Thus, the measure of the angle opposite the 40° angle is also 40°.
Step 2: Find x by applying the Same-Side Interior Angles Theorem:
- The Same-Side Interior Angles Theorem says that when a traversal intersects two parallel lines, the same-side interior angles are supplementary and thus their sum equals 180°.
Thus, we can find x by setting the sum of the 40° we just found and the (4x + 2)° equal to 180:
40 + 4x + 2 = 180
42 + 4x = 180
4x = 138
x = 34.5
Thus, x = 34.5
When you plug in 34.5 for x, we see that the measure of the angle is 140° as 4(34.5) + 2 = 140.
